Madras HC: Assessee Has Option to Choose First Year From Which Deduction is Claimed - (08 Apr 2021)

DIRECT TAXATION

Madras High court held that the assessee has the option under section 80IA of the Income Tax Act, 1961 to choose the first year from which deduction is claimed for 10 consecutive years.
